Why did the Plymouth Colony become part of the Massachusetts Bay Colony?

The settlers were a group of about 100 Puritan Separatist Pilgrims, who sailed on the Mayflower and settled on what is now Cape Cod bay, Massachusetts. They named the first town after their port of departure. ... Plymouth Colony became part of the province of Massachusetts in 1691.
